Antique Large Spanish Vargueno Cabinet

18th century
Description

A large late 18th.Century walnut and marquetry inlaid Spanish Vargueno / Bargueno cabinet. The ormolu and ebony gallery having 6 crowned eagle finials over a breakfront and moulded cornice. The central arched recess flanked by pull out ebony columns which when opened allow the concealed drawers to open. To either side are banks of 10 marquetry inlaid drawers with applied ebony mouldings and turned pulls. Four of the drawer fronts form two small cupboards which retain their original iron locks (with keys). The sides have walnut cross banding with outline inlay and original ornate brass carrying handles, the cabinet is raised on a breakfront moulded frieze with 6 brass and ebony ball and claw feet and has walnut drawer linings. The cabinet stands on a later breakfronted walnut base with carved lion heads and turned, fluted and spiral twist columns connected by arched and carved stretchers with turned pillars. The sledge stepped feet with lion’s paw feet. Please note the figure of St Francis is not original to the cabinet but came with it. Condition- Very good with one or two bumps and bruises associated with age and use. Dimensions:- Maximum Height on Stand… 81''/ 206cm. Width…52.75''/ 134cm. Depth… 18.75''/ 47.5cm. Height of Stand…40''/ 102cm. Free U.K. delivery on this item
